How much do part time remote data analyst jobs pay per year?

As of Aug 9, 2026, the average yearly pay for part time remote data analyst in Boise, ID is $78,653.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$59,500.00 and $92,300.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are the most common challenges faced by part time remote data analysts, and how can I overcome them?

Part-time remote data analysts often encounter challenges related to time management, communication across different teams, and maintaining data security. Effectively prioritizing tasks and setting structured work hours can help ensure deadlines are met, even with a flexible schedule. It’s important to proactively communicate with managers and team members to stay aligned on project requirements and deliverables, making use of collaboration tools like Slack or Microsoft Teams. Staying organized and keeping up with data privacy protocols will also help you maintain the quality and integrity of your analysis while working remotely. Adopting these practices can make your remote work experience more productive and rewarding.

What is a part time remote data analyst?

A Part Time Remote Data Analyst collects, processes, and analyzes data to help businesses make informed decisions while working remotely and on a part-time schedule. Responsibilities often include cleaning datasets, creating reports, and identifying trends using statistical tools. This role is ideal for individuals who excel at data interpretation and want flexibility in their work hours. Common industries hiring for this position include finance, healthcare, e-commerce, and marketing. Strong skills in Excel, SQL, Python, or R are typically required.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a part time remote data analyst?

To thrive as a Part Time Remote Data Analyst, a strong foundation in data analysis, statistical methods, and attention to detail is essential, typically supported by a relevant degree or coursework in data science, statistics, or a related field. Proficiency with analytical tools such as Excel, SQL, Python, or business intelligence platforms, as well as familiarity with data visualization software and data privacy best practices, is generally expected. Strong communication, time management, and problem-solving abilities help remote analysts effectively interpret data, meet deadlines, and present actionable insights to stakeholders. These skills ensure accurate, insightful analysis and foster productive collaboration in virtual team environments.
